NFS chịu lỗi?


9

Có thể là Câu hỏi thường gặp nhưng tôi không tìm thấy bất cứ điều gì hữu ích sau một thời gian tìm kiếm:

Tôi có thể thiết lập NFS theo cách mà mọi lỗi đơn lẻ (ví dụ CPU máy chủ, đĩa cứng, bộ điều khiển hd, bộ điều hợp mạng, cáp mạng, nguồn điện) được che giấu mà không cần can thiệp ngay lập tức không?

Tôi chỉ có câu trả lời cho các phần của vấn đề: RAID, nguồn điện dự phòng, bộ điều hợp mạng dự phòng

Làm cách nào để giải quyết lỗi CPU của máy chủ NFS để máy khách bị lỗi trong suốt?

Câu trả lời:


9

Bạn có thể mua một hệ thống có thể khắc phục lỗi CPU hoặc bạn có thể triển khai nhiều máy chủ. Bạn có thể tạo một cụm chuyển đổi dự phòng NFS khá dễ dàng trên Linux (Tôi chắc chắn Sun et cũng có một cơ chế cho việc này).

Một cách khá được hỗ trợ / phổ biến để thực hiện là với heartbeat, ( liên kết đầu tiên tôi tìm thấy trên Google, tìm kiếm NFS và heartbeat ) để quản lý cụm và sau đó chia sẻ lưu trữ giữa các máy chủ. Điều quan trọng cần làm với NFS để đảm bảo chuyển đổi dự phòng trong suốt là cũng chia sẻ thông tin trạng thái NFS thường có trong / var / lib / nfs. Bạn có thể làm điều đó bằng cách đưa nó vào bộ nhớ chia sẻ.

chỉnh sửa: Đồng thời đặt tùy chọn fsid thành cùng một giá trị khi xuất NFS trên mỗi máy chủ sẽ ngăn bạn không nhận được các tệp xử lý cũ khi cụm bị lỗi.


2
Máy tạo nhịp tim + Nhịp tim (hoặc Corosync những ngày này) + DRBD + NFS là những gì làm việc cho tôi.
rthomson

3
Howtoforge cũng có một hướng dẫn về cách thiết lập này: howtoforge.com/high_avcellence_nfs_drbd_lovebeat
churnd


0

Máy chủ tiêu chuẩn Nfs trong cấu hình hoạt động / hoạt động là không thể như tôi biết, có thể là một cụm hoạt động / thụ động (được thử nghiệm bằng cách sử dụng Hearthbeat + nfs3). Đây là một cách hay, nhanh và đơn giản bằng cách sử dụng Thiết lập máy chủ NFS có tính sẵn sàng cao | howtoforge.com

Cũng có thể thiết lập một cụm nfs4 hoạt động / hoạt động bằng cách sử dụng glusterfs + haproxy + keepaliving + ganesha-nfs.


-3

Các đối tác của Nexenta Systems cung cấp các giải pháp phân cụm lý tưởng cho việc tạo ra NFS có tính sẵn sàng cao, đồng thời tận dụng tối đa TẤT CẢ các tính năng có sẵn của ZFS. Mô hình điển hình gọi cho cụm 2 nút với một đơn vị lưu trữ được chia sẻ, được định cấu hình là JBOD. NexentaStor được sử dụng để cung cấp NFS, CIFS, v.v. Trong trường hợp của bạn, nó có thể chỉ là NFS. Khung phân cụm của chúng tôi cho phép một giải pháp khả dụng cao có thể chính xác là những gì bạn đang tìm kiếm.

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.